Fast and Responsive: Designed for Real-Time Interaction

In practical terms, speed is non-negotiable. Whether it’s powering customer service chatbots, real-time language translation, or content generation on-demand, the model’s latency is critical. The o3-mini boasts ultra-low response times, enabling seamless user interactions without frustrating delays. This performance is especially notable considering the model’s streamlined architecture designed for efficiency rather than sheer brute force processing.

This means developers can deploy AI-powered features directly on edge devices or lightweight cloud setups, expanding use cases where connectivity or server infrastructure is limited or costly. A fast, responsive system translates to better user experience and more innovative service designs.

Smart, Yet Lightweight: The Technology Behind the Scenes

The breakthrough with o3-mini revolves around optimization at the algorithmic and architectural levels. OpenAI has leveraged cutting-edge techniques in model pruning, quantization, and knowledge distillation to deliver intelligence that feels robust, without the bloat. The model maintains strong understanding and generation capabilities across multiple domains including natural language processing, reasoning, and content creativity—all while shaving off computational overhead.

Beyond raw performance, the weight of the model’s intelligence is balanced not to sacrifice quality. The o3-mini consistently achieves meaningful outputs that meet the standards of business and creative contexts.

Use Cases: Unlocking New Potential

With the o3-mini’s release, real-world impact becomes tangible in multiple sectors:

  • Customer support automation: Fast resolution powered by intelligent, context-aware responses.
  • Content creation: Creative teams tapping into AI for drafts, ideation, or refinement without workflow disruptions.
  • Education tools: Interactive tutoring and personalized learning aids running locally or in constrained environments.
  • Healthcare: Intelligent assistants helping clinicians with quick reference checks or patient communications under tight data privacy frameworks.
